Indiana Code 31-32-8-1. Affidavit; time for filing

Terms Used In Indiana Code 31-32-8-1
- Affidavit: A written statement of facts confirmed by the oath of the party making it, before a notary or officer having authority to administer oaths.
Sec. 1. Except as provided in section 2 of this chapter, a change of judge may be granted only for good cause shown by affidavit filed at least twenty-four (24) hours before the fact-finding hearing.
[Pre-1997 Recodification Citation: 31-6-7-9(a).]
As added by P.L.1-1997, SEC.15.
